The size of Surfers Paradise is approximately 6.3 square kilometres. There are 20 parks, covering nearly 7.3% of the total area. The population of Surfers Paradise in 2016 was 23689 people. By 2021 the population was 26412 showing a population growth of 11.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Surfers Paradise is 20-29 years. Households in Surfers Paradise are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Surfers Paradise work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 45.00% of the homes in Surfers Paradise were owner-occupied compared with 39.90% in 2016.
